Преобразователь последовательности импульсов
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Номер патента: 736366
Автор: Цирамуа
Текст
(5 Й. Сд. Н 03 К 3/156 Гасударственный каиитет па делам изобретений н открытий(088.8) Дата опубликования описания 28,05.80А(72) Автор изобретения Т, С, Цирамуа Государственный ордена Ленина и ордена Трудового КрасногоЗнамени политехнический институт им. В. И. Ленина(54) ПрЕОБрАЗОВАТЕЛЬ ПОСЛЕДОВАТЕЛЬНОСТИ ИМ ПУЛЬСОВ 15Изобретение относится к импульсной технике, в частности к устройствам, в которых непрерывная серия импульсов преобразуется в серию импульсов требуемого вида, и может использоваться в вычислительной технике для генерирования тт- -разрядных двоичных последовательностей с заданным числом единиц", необходимых для определения работо-.способности адаптивного функционирования электронного устройства с блочной структурой. Преобразователь может быть использован в качестве составной части электронной вычислительной машины для решения комбинаторных задач.Известен преобразователь нсследовательности импульсов, содержащий генератор импульсов, подключенный через элемент И к выходу первого счетчика и к входу распределителя импульсов, выход последнего разряда которого соединен со счетным входом первого счетчика и с входом установки в "О" второго счетчика, счетный вход которого 2подключен к выходу элемента ИЛИ, блок элементов И 11 .Однако этот преобразователь не позволяет осуществлять перебор всех возможных сочетаний в виде двоичных посцовательностей с заданным числом единиц" тт 1Наиболее близким по технической сущности к предлауаемому является преобразователь, содержащий генератор импульсов, подключенный через элемент И к выходу первого счетчика и входу распределителя импульсов, выход последнего разряда которого соединен со счетным входом первого счетчика. и входом установки в 0 второго счетчика, счетный вход которого подключен к выходу элемента ИЛИ, блок элементов И, цроураммирующее устройство, регистр и блок сравнения 21, Синхронизирующий вход блока сравнения подключен к выходу первого разряда распределителя импульсов, остальные разрядные входы которого соединены через блок элементов Ис входамввторого элемента И 6 появляется высокий уровень напряжения, благодаря которому сория импульсов, вырабатываемая генератором импульсов 1 псступает через элемент И 2 на вход синхронизации импульсов деццфратора 4 и одновременно через элемент задержки 7 - не вход спронизеции регистра 5,Первый импульс, вырабатываемый генератором импульсов 1, переписывает единицу" из нулевого разряда в первый разряд распределителя импульсов 3.С выхода первого разряда распределителя высокий потенциал поступает ца первый вход дешифратора 4, В результате на выходах пешифратор вырабатывает переое тс -раориаиое еисио, соаерхшшее то еииииа е старших раариаах 1110 СХ.О .Первый импульс с выхода элемееа И 2, пройдя через элемент задержки 7, поступает на вход сихронизации регистра 5, В результате этого в регистр 5 записывается первое генерируемое двоичное число 111000,0, которое с ЕГО ВЫХОдивХ ШИН 9 передается по назцеченио.Во втором такте второй импульс в распределителе импульсов 3 сдвигает "едиищу" на один разряд, возбуждая соответственно его вторую выходную шину и соответствующий вход пешифретора 4, Благодаря атому дешифратор 4 вырабатывает второе генерируемое и. -разрядное число с 1 единицами, содержащее п,- 1 единиц в старших разрядах, а в (ст 1 +1)-ом разряде одну единицу, т,е. двоичное числофатеЪ11.,.101000, которое аналогично первому перепишется в реистр 5.В каждый последующийтакт импульс с генераторе импульсов в распределителе 3 сдвигает единицу не один разряд, благодаря этим импульсам сдвига "единица последовательно перемещается от млад щего разряда к старшему, последовательно возбуждая выходные шины распределителя 3 и соответствующие входные шины дешифраторе 4.Каждому возбужденному входу дешифратора 4 соответствует определенное двоичное число ца его выходах, которое по тактам поступает в регистр 5. В последнем 4 -ом такте (М = С ) во;к буждается последняя ( М-ея) выходная шина дешифратора 4, в результате чего на выходах дешифраторе 4 появляется последнее генерируемое К -разрядное двоичное число, содержащее тм -эдиципсЕЪ в младших разрядах 000111, ко 3 738 М 6элемента И,И, Выход второго счет икаподключен к первому входу блока срав -пения, второй вход которого соединен свыходом программирующего устройства,Выход блока сравнения соединен с сиц 5хронизируощим входом регистре, разрядные входы которого соединены с выходом первого счетчика и со вторыми эходами блока алементов И. Третьи входырегистра подключены к счетному входу 1 Опервого счетчика.Однако этот преобразователь имеетнизкое быстродействие.Цель изобретения - повышение быст-родействия.Эта цель достигается тем, что в преобразователь последовательности импульсов, содержаций регистр и последователь.но соединенные .генератор импульсов,первый алемент И и распределитель им 2 Опульсов, введены дешифратор, элементзадержки и второй элемент И, через которэй первый выход распределителя импульсов подктючен ко Второму Входу первого элемента И, выход которого черезэлемент задержки подключен к первомувходу регистра, причем второй выходраспределителя импульсов через дешифратор соединен со вторым Входом регистра.На фиг. 1 изображена функциональнаясхема предлагаемого преобразователя;на фиг. 2 - структурная схема дешифратора.Устройство содержит генератор импульсоВ 1, первый элемент И 2, распредеоитель 3 импульсов, дешифратор 4, регистр 5, второй элемент И 6, элементзадержки 7, шину "Пуск 8 и Выходуюшину 9. Дешифратор 4 имеет разряды 10и выходы 11-15.х.испо состояний распределителя 3 импульсов равно (+1), одно из котоЩ,рых под номером О является исходным,Выходы распределителя импульсов 3 подномером с "1 по С подсоединеныМ. 45к Входам дешифретОра 4, число ВыходоВкоторого соответствует числу разрядов регистра. 5, равного Ф,Преобразователь работает следующимобразом.Перед началом работы в нулевом разряде распределителя 3 устанавливаетсякод 1", в остальных разрядах - "0". Врезультате на инверсном выходе последнего резряда появляется высокий уровень напряжения, который поступает на. вход второго элемента И 6. При подачеразрешающего сигнале (высокого уровнянайряжения) на шине Пуск" 8 на выходе5 7 М 366 торое аналогично предыдущим перепи- рядные сывается в регистр 5, единиц.С инверсного выхода последнего разряда распределителя 3 низкий уровеньнапряжения через элемент И 6 подается5 на вход элемента И 2 и откл 1 очает ге- Пссле нератор импульсов. В результате распрь- предел делитель импульсов 3 прекращает рабо- код 1 ту. танавл генерирования всех Ь чисел в расителе импульсов 3 устанавливается О 0 О, и преобразователь осф -- сЗЪ+Ьфивается. Для возобновления работы, преобразователя импульсов необходимо код единица установить в младшем (и- левом) разряде. дальнейшая работа преобразователя осуществляется аналогично,Ниже рассматривается пример, когда Фь =5 и Фи=2, следователыюМ=С=10Работа дешифратора поясняется с помощно таблицы. 0 1 2 0 0 1 1 6 7 8 9 О 0 10 ов, яет-та тавл пульсов всего требуетсядля рассмотренного случ12870 тактов.Таким образом, выигии предложенного преоравнению с прототипоого примера будет око кт от изобльном со требуем рыш в быст браэователя м для рассм ло 200 раз родейст- по отренр м Преобразователь последовательности импульсов,содержшций регистр и последовательно соединенные генератор импульЭлемент задержки 7 требуется для задержки импульса, поступаюйюго на вход синхронизации регистра 5, на время, необходимое для .окончания переходных процессов в распределителе импульсов 3 и в.дешифраторе 4. В течение всех М тактов из регистра5 последовательно выдаются все к -разТехнико экономический эльферетения заключается в значите крашении времени генерирования ых последователь акосте й.Произведя оценку времени генерирования (быстродействия) получают, что генерирование всех М= С - разрядных двоичных последовательностей с заданным числом единиц фФЪ требует (%+2) 2 фф тактов, что составляет, например приМ =16 и Фн. =8 2369296. Л для генерирования тех же самых последомтельностей с помощью предлагаемого лрьобраэователя последовательностей им 6двоячные числа, содержащие т матфТаких последовательностей будетжМ=-. ла изобретенияИПИ Заказ 2446/47 Тираж 995 Подпнсио нп ент", г. Ужгород, ул. Проектная, 4 7 7 М сов, первый элемент И и распределитель импульсов, о т л и ч а ю ш и й с я тем, что, с целью повышения быстродействия, в него введены дешифратор, элемент задержки и второй элемент И, через который первый выход распределителя импульсов подключен ко второму входу первого элемента И, выход которого через эле мент задержки подключен к первому входу регистра, причем второй выход рас МВ Впределителя импульсов через дешифратор соединен со вторым входом регистра Источникии информации,принятые во внимание при экспертизе 1. Авторское свидетельство СССР% 374606, кл. Б 06 Р 15/32, 1970. 2. Авторское свидетельство СССР Мо 555539, кл, Н 03 К 5/156, 1974
СмотретьЗаявка
2548917, 01.12.1977
ГРУЗИНСКИЙ ОРДЕНА ЛЕНИНА И ОРДЕНА ТРУДОВОГО КРАСНОГО ЗНАМЕНИ ПОЛИТЕХНИЧЕСКИЙ ИНСТИТУТ ИМ. В. ЛЕНИНА
ЦИРАМУА ГРИГОРИЙ СТЕПАНОВИЧ
МПК / Метки
МПК: H03K 5/156
Метки: импульсов, последовательности
Опубликовано: 25.05.1980
Код ссылки
<a href="https://patents.su/4-736366-preobrazovatel-posledovatelnosti-impulsov.html" target="_blank" rel="follow" title="База патентов СССР">Преобразователь последовательности импульсов</a>